CP11 AYF is a 2011 Toyota Avensis in Grey with a 1,998c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 19 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 57.9%.

Across all 2011 Toyota Avensis models, the average MOT pass rate is 80.4% with a typical mileage of 83,218 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Toyota Avensis f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 106,316 recorded failures. If you're considering buying CP11 AYF,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Toyota Avensis typically stays on UK roads for around 28 years. At 15 years old, this Toyota Avensis is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
